For the lawyer appearing in Lucknow’s courts:
The hotel is located within reasonable driving distance of the Lucknow Bench of the Allahabad High Court and the district courts. More importantly, it offers dedicated quiet workspaces – the Executive Rooms include a separate dining area that easily converts into a private study. I spread out six case files and a laptop, and the 24‑hour front desk ensured no housekeeping interruptions until I was done. The soundproofing is excellent; I heard nothing from the hallway or the adjacent room. For a lawyer preparing a brief the night before a hearing, that is priceless.
For the chartered accountant during tax season:
You need reliable Wi‑Fi, multiple power outlets, and zero distractions. The Aviyaan delivered consistent 52 Mbps internet. I counted four power outlets within arm’s reach of the work desk. The hotel also provides secure document storage – digital room safes are large enough to hold a laptop and a file folder. For a CA handling sensitive financial statements, this basic security feature is non‑negotiable, and The Aviyaan gets it right.
For the judge or arbitrator hosting a confidential meeting:
The hotel’s conference facilities are a standout. They can host up to 650 guests in theatre style, but they also have smaller boardrooms and private dining areas perfect for arbitration hearings, mediation sessions, or pre‑trial strategy meetings. I inspected one of their medium‑sized meeting rooms: it had whiteboards, projection equipment, a separate entrance, and soundproof walls. The staff understands attorney‑client privilege – they do not enter without notice, and they sign confidentiality acknowledgements for private events. That is rare in Lucknow, Uttar Pradesh ’s hospitality sector.
Contract and compliance:
From a legal perspective, the hotel’s booking terms are a model of clarity. Cancellation policy: full refund if cancelled at least 48 hours before check‑in. No hidden fees. The ID policy requires a valid government photo ID for all adult guests, and the property explicitly states it is couple‑friendly and accepts local ID from Lucknow, Uttar Pradesh – provided both guests present valid identification. For a judge or a senior advocate who may need to host a colleague or a junior, this removes any ambiguity.
The hotel also partners with EaseMyTrip and Brevistay for digital bookings, ensuring PCI‑compliance and a digital audit trail – essential for any legal professional who needs to submit travel expenses to a firm or a government body.
